Zindrew Garlic Chili Curry Fish Balls

Curry fish balls are a beloved dish known for their bold flavors. These savory bites in a rich, spicy curry sauce are a favorite snack for many. Today, we're sharing a yummy recipe that brings this delightful dish to your kitchen, enhanced by the spicy flavors of Zindrew Crunchy Garlic Chili Oil.

Ingredients:

  • 1 shallot, finely chopped
  • 2 tbsp of chou su paste
  • 2 tbsp of curry powder
  • 2 tbsp of oyster sauce
  • 2 tbsp of Zindrew Crunchy Garlic Chili Oil (OG or X Batch)
  • 2 tbsp of coconut cream
  • 1 pound of fish balls (available at Asian grocery stores)

Instructions:

  1. Sauté the Shallot: Begin by finely chopping one shallot. In a large pan or wok, heat a tablespoon of oil over medium heat. Once the oil is hot, add the chopped shallot and sauté until it becomes translucent and fragrant, about 2-3 minutes. This will form the aromatic base of our curry sauce.

  2. Create the Curry Base: Add 2 tablespoons of chou su paste to the pan with the sautéed shallot. Stir to combine and cook for another 2 minutes to release the paste's robust flavors and aromas. Then, sprinkle in 2 tablespoons of curry powder and stir well to ensure it evenly coats the mixture. Curry powder is key to the dish's signature flavor, infusing the sauce with its rich, spicy notes.

  3. Incorporate the Fish Balls and Sauces: Add the fish balls to the pan, stirring to coat them evenly with the aromatic mixture. Allow them to cook for about 5 minutes, stirring occasionally so they begin to absorb the flavors. Follow with 2 tablespoons of oyster sauce, which adds a savory depth and a touch of sweetness, and 2 tablespoons of Zindrew Crunchy Garlic Chili Oil, which provides a robust, spicy kick that elevates the dish. Stir everything together thoroughly.

  4. Finish with Coconut Cream: Finally, add 2 tablespoons of coconut cream to the pan. Coconut cream lends a creamy texture and a subtle sweetness that balances the spice from the chili oil and curry powder. Stir everything together and let the mixture simmer for about 5-7 minutes, allowing the flavors to meld and the sauce to thicken slightly.

  5. Serve and Enjoy: Once the sauce has thickened and the fish balls are thoroughly cooked, remove them from the heat. Skewer the fish balls for an authentic street food experience, or serve them directly in a bowl with the rich curry sauce drizzled over the top.

Tips for the Perfect Curry Fish Balls:

  • Fresh Ingredients: Use fresh shallots and high-quality fish balls for the best flavor.
  • Control the Heat: Adjust the amount of curry powder and Zindrew garlic chili oil to suit your spice tolerance.
  • Simmer Time: Allow the sauce to simmer long enough for the flavors to meld but not so long that it becomes too thick.

Serving Suggestions:

 

Curry fish balls are a versatile dish that can be enjoyed in various ways:

  • As a Snack: Skewer the fish balls and serve them as a savory snack.
  • With Rice: Serve over steamed rice for a more substantial meal.
